About The Role

The HR Operations Lead will be pivotal in overseeing the entire HR lifecycle within the organisation. This role involves managing the organisational structure, ensuring accurate onboarding and offboarding of employees, and maintaining compliance with the Council's Core Enterprise Agreement, Determination, and Guidelines. The HR Operations Lead will work closely with the Payroll team to ensure timely processing of pay and other employee-related changes.

This position will also facilitate the drafting and implementation of HR business processes, focusing on identifying process gaps and leveraging automation where feasible. Collaboration with HR Business Partners and other teams will be essential to support key HR programs and initiatives.
